Another pet store story, go figure...

This happened yesterday...

Okay, so there's this little pet store I hadn't been to in a LONG time, and they moved to a new bigger location up the street from their previous spot.

So I go in there, passing one of the employers by the front door smoking, looking for the ExoTerra heat tape, the medium size... I find that and it was like $30 bucks! I remember the store being cheaper in their prices... so anyways, I knew I could find it cheaper.. but I just wandered around and looked at all the animals and stuff.....

All the birds and rodents were in a backroom where the cages were behind glass display windows, so you could see the birds and rodents in there... the door going back in there was open like only an inch, and it freakin' REEKED. The litter was dirty as and so were the bird cages, and their water was dirty and they'd looked like they ate all their food and poo was piled up...

And on to the reptiles.. they had two little hatchling ball pythons that were skinny and needed food... for $50 each I could have gotten both of them, bulked them up and then resold them myself, but that would just be supporting their business.. GOD i hate the true fact that I can't save them all. They had a little water dragon that was skinny also... at least the cages were humid and they had water.. little food though.

I was the only customer in the store I think... no actually there was another guy that came in... but anyways, there was a guy and two girls that worked there and they were standing up front at the register just talking and not doing anything.

There was nothing there I wanted to buy because I knew I could find it cheaper at another pet store across town that is SO much better and cleaner and just a nice atmosphere in general with some cheaper prices and more variety of stuff. But I was afraid of walking out with nothing and them saying something to me. Well I had no choice, I didn't want to buy anything and there were other specific things that I was looking for that they didn't have...

So as I started leaving the store the guy asked me if he could help me with something, and I had just had it with that store in general every time I've gone in there... SO I said..

"Yeah, you sure can do something for me. You can help those animals by watering and feeding them, especially those poor little baby ball pythons and the water dragon, and you can ESPECIALLY clean those rodent and bird cages instead of STANDING here TALKING and SMOKING!"

And I just walked out.

crappy thing about PetCo is that the employees are doing exactly what they are told to do.
Blake, my reptile guy @ PetCo here, says the mgmnt and corporate give you sets of instructions as to WHAT you can put in each animals home. So the leos are kept on sand, baby beardies the same.
They are only supposed to clean tanks when they completely sell out of an animal and get new stock..And only to change the water bowls 1ce a week.
The mgmnt keeps the Small Pets people busy enough here that they really dont get a chance to do much. Unfortunately they may only have 1 Small Pets Professional working on a shift. Therefore that person is the ONLY one with keys..So if they are too busy catching fish for other customers, helping cashier as well as stock shelves and wait on customers, they dont get much time to be available to do much else. I applied for a job there, and was told "they dont just hire people off the street".
Its not very fair to the employees or the animals. Blake has been written up for cleaning cages out before they were due. Its considered "a waste of company time"
IMO, every lrg pet store should have a cashier and a small pets expert in each area of pets..birds, mammals, aquaria, and reptiles/amphibians. When each of those employees is NOT busy waiting on customers, they can stock shelves and clean the cages out. The animals should be checked on every shift change: When you get there and before you leave. PetCo can afford to have enough staff there to do this. I also think the animal person should be someone experienced in the animal dept they are working in. Maybe not specifically, but at leased versed enough to give proper care instructions..

Oh and PetCo's caresheets suck btw!
